The organization

SCIL Nanoimprint solutions is a technology venture of Philips IP&S and develops and deliver solutions for high volume nanoimprinting on large wafers. Based on years of R&D in Substrate Conformal Imprint Lithography (SCIL) our solutions enable manufacturers of LEDs, lasers, optical components, solar cells, bio-sensors and many others to increase performance and lower end-product costs. We provide to our customers:

  • Tooling and processes for small series and high volume production
  • Consumables (stamp and imprint material)
  • Dedicated processes for specific customer requirements
